@CBP210:
 
I make my own too. I save the small sour cream containers and spray it with a little Pam then whip up a couple egg whites in the container and microwave for 45 seconds, dump it out onto the toasted English muffin, top with a little cheese and some ham. I wrap it in foil and send it with my kids to school so they can eat it for breakfast.

Every once in a while, we like to go to IHOP and I get the Colorado Omelet.  It's stuffed with bits of bacon, ham, sausage, roast beef, bell pepper, and onion.  It comes with salsa to pour on top.BTW:  IHOP makes their omelets with some pancake batter added to the eggs, so take that into consideration if you're watching your carbs.   4951
